Leaking Ceiling Repair in Denver, CO
Leaking ceiling repair services address damage caused by water intrusion that results in visible stains, sagging, or dripping ceilings. These projects typically involve identifying the source of the leak, which could originate from plumbing issues, roof leaks, or HVAC system failures, and then restoring the affected ceiling materials. Property owners often seek this service to prevent further structural damage, mold growth, and to restore the appearance of their interior spaces. Understanding the extent of the damage and whether the leak has compromised insulation or electrical components is important before requesting repairs.
Homeowners considering leaking ceiling repairs should be aware that the process may include water extraction, removal of damaged drywall or plaster, and replacement with new materials. It is also helpful to know if the leak is ongoing or if the source has been addressed to prevent future issues. Clarifying whether additional repairs, such as roof sealing or plumbing fixes, are necessary can ensure a comprehensive approach. Proper assessment and timely intervention can help maintain the integrity and safety of the property while restoring its interior condition.

Leaking Ceiling Repair Questions
What causes a ceiling to leak? Leaking ceilings are typically caused by roof damage, plumbing leaks, or HVAC issues that allow water to seep into the ceiling material.
How can I tell if my ceiling is leaking? Signs include water stains, discoloration, sagging, or peeling paint on the ceiling surface.
Is it necessary to repair a leaking ceiling immediately? Yes, prompt repairs help prevent further damage, mold growth, and structural issues.
What types of ceiling repairs are common for leaks? Repairs often involve locating the source, removing damaged material, and restoring the ceiling with patching or replacement.
